| Photo taken on Aug 4, 2017 shows the flood-hit Bajiapu village in Xiuyan county of Anshan, Northeast China's Liaoning province. A torrential rain hit the county on Thursday and Friday. It damaged roads, electricity facilities and crops in some townships. A total of 18,900 people have been transferred to safety places. The city has initiated a Level I emergency response to cope with the possible flooding. [Photo/Xinhua] |
